What to Know About Alcaucín

Key Facts

Alcaucín is a municipality located in the La Axarquía region of Málaga province in southern Spain. Situated in the northern part of the Axarquía comarca, this picturesque village lies approximately 54 kilometers from the provincial capital of Málaga and about 25 kilometers from the coastal town of Vélez-Málaga. Nestled at the foot of the Sierra de Tejeda mountains, Alcaucín occupies a strategic position between the Axarquía lowlands and the higher mountain ranges, with an elevation ranging from around 400 to over 2,000 meters above sea level. The municipality covers an area of approximately 45 square kilometers and has a population of around 2,400 residents, though this number fluctuates seasonally with tourism. Alcaucín is administratively divided into several smaller districts and neighborhoods, including the main village center and various scattered settlements throughout its territory. The town's economy traditionally relied on agriculture, particularly olive and almond cultivation, though tourism has become increasingly important due to its stunning mountain scenery and proximity to both the coast and natural parks.
